EirikM wrote: 89 points
June 22, 2014 - First time I've had a really mature brunello and this was a nice experience. At its best for an hour or so after two hours in the decanter.
Beautiful clear brick colour with some rim variation but no browning.
Started out a tart redcurrant juice but quickly developed. At the height of its five hour life it showed a complex nose with some rusty iron, cocoa beans and strawberry jam. On the palate the sweet fruit scents gave way to chocolate filled with cherry liquor and sourish red fruit. Tart acidity turns to refreshing and the package is kept together by smooth but determined tannins.
A bit tired perhaps, but a charming, enjoyable and interesting wine.
